Châlons en Champagne : a reinforced team in new premises

11 Feb 2022

To guide producers in their technical itineraries and the management of oil and protein crops, Terres Inovia is present on about twenty sites on the national territory, including development offices, research units, laboratories and experimental stations.
A vast and varied production basin, with characteristic chalk soils


Although there were already three experimental units in the North and East zone, the Champagne-Ardenne production basin had none. "It is an important area in which all our crops are represented, with a good production potential on a wide variety of soils, especially those dominated by chalk," explains Delphine de Fornel, head of the North and East zone at Terres Inovia. Not to mention the presence of numerous technical and economic partners in the vicinity, for whom "it seemed essential to complement field expertise with regional referencing, adapted to local production systems and issues.
A new team with complementary skills and expertise


At the Châlons-en-Champagne site, Terres Inovia's regional office is made up of four field staff with complementary expertise in order to meet all the challenges of this production basin. Since December 2021, they have been located in new premises on the Mont Bernard agricultural complex, in the France Luzerne building.

A new employee, Gwenola Marage, an experimentation technician, is in charge of setting up and running the regional experimentation network. Mathieu Dulot has also joined the local team as a development engineer alongside Bastien Remurier, development engineer and regional protein crop coordinator. Laurent Ruck is now a full-time national development engineer, responsible for the evaluation of insecticides and biocontrol of pests.

"There is a great complementarity of skills and missions in this team of experienced employees. This cluster of complementary expertise and the creation of a new experimentation unit thus attest to the institute's ambition to strengthen its work on proteaginous crops, pest control and the reclaiming of rapeseed areas.


Oilseed crops in the North and East zone

204 000 ha of oilseeds,
68 270 ha of protein crops
9000 ha of hemp

Figures for 2020
